Normal Distribution
It is a probability distribution that features a symmetric alignment around the mean, emphasizing that data around the mean occur more than data at a distance.
Degrees of Freedom
The count of separate values or amounts that are capable of changing in an analysis while still respecting all limitations.
T-test
A statistical method employed to ascertain whether there's a notable disparity between the averages of two sets.
Interval Data
A type of numerical data that has meaningful intervals between values but no true zero, allowing for the measurement of differences.
